Yeah just give a call to the number! The install is easy. Just download the instructions. I would have been done in under an hour if I didn't strip one of the bolts from the TB to the Plenum. Major PITA!!! My advice, if you don't own Metric Hex Bits GO BUY A 5mm bit!!! You'll save urself alot of agony!!
